**PointsLedger reconcile — quick runbook**

Heads up for the sync: if the Bramblewick loyalty ledger drifts from the redemption totals, don't panic. Run the nightly reconcile job manually first — it fixes 90% of cases. If balances still look off, freeze accrual writes, snapshot the ledger table, and replay events from the Tindervale queue since the last checkpoint. Escalate to the ledger on-call only after the replay finishes. The token for the replay run you should reference is below.

session token of kahag-bawip = htk6_729d08

#
# These values control how aggressively the slimmer strips layers from
# release candidates. Higher compression tiers cut registry storage but
# lengthen the publish stage, which matters when a hotfix is waiting.
# The layer-count ceiling exists because the Nettlebay runtime degrades
# noticeably past it. Release managers should treat these as pipeline
# policy, not suggestions: changing them requires sign-off from the
# platform group. The values currently enforced for all release builds
# are the following.

tuning table, kawep-tawif:
CAPS = {
    "olidor": 80,
    "belion": 7,
    "quenys": 225,
    "druox": 839,
    "fraath": 482,
}

## Configuration

Verdantick schedules watering runs for every greenhouse zone registered in the Fernhollow office. The scheduler reads zone definitions from `zones.yaml` and pushes valve commands through the pump gateway every fifteen minutes. New team members should copy `env.example` to `.env`, set `GATEWAY_HOST` and `WATERING_WINDOW` for their test greenhouse, and run `make dryrun` before touching live valves. The gateway authenticates each command batch, so your env file must define the gateway credential, which goes on the following line.

env line for fajop-taguf: VAULT_KEY20=82a8caa7b14c704c3638